To the OP, I would suggest checking what model/factory/movement that is and checking the Omega section for info. Also, like @repdude mentioned, only bring your watch for swimming when you've had the watch tested at a local watchsmith. The typical TD water resistance test is only good for 3ATM, which is equivalent to splashes, like washing your hands and such. You need at least 5ATM water resistance to take it swimming, more if you plan on going deeper. Share this post Link to post

bora12 0 Posted December 24, 2017 20 minutes ago, Slash said: @bora12 Could I change the dial, clasp and bezel on a MK to make a 2531.80? Yes the MK case will accept the gen bezel. If you want gen hands though you'll probably have to change the movement I am not entirely sure. The dial is hard to come by but I will have an extra one in about 2 weeks ($110). The bezel is easy to come by and costs about $50-$100 but you'll almost definitely have to change the crystal. Gen date wheels are about $25. Honestly though, if you're thinking Franken I'd probably start with the cheapie as your base from aootime. I received a ton of help with my project so I can basically repeat what I've heard but can't offer any professional insight. If you start with the cheapie base ($138 usd) + gen hands dial crystal Bezel date wheel ($335) and 2836 movement ($70ish) you're looking at just over $500 for a really nice Franken. Could go gen crown and tube for another $50-70ish. If you're willing to put in the time and effort this is a great project and the watch will be beautiful. Share this post Link to post
